Cranberry Pecan Chicken Salad With Poppy Seed Dressing

Why You’ll Love This Recipe

Cranberry Pecan Chicken Salad with Poppy Seed Dressing is a fresh, flavorful dish packed with texture and sweet-savory goodness. Tender shredded or cubed chicken is tossed with tart dried cranberries, crunchy toasted pecans, and crisp veggies, then drizzled with a creamy, slightly sweet poppy seed dressing. It’s perfect for meal prep, sandwiches, wraps, or served over greens for a wholesome lunch or light dinner.

Ingredients

(Tip: You’ll find the full list of ingredients and measurements in the recipe card below.)

For the Salad:
2 cups cooked chicken (shredded or cubed)
1/3 cup dried cranberries
1/3 cup chopped pecans (toasted)
1/4 cup celery (finely chopped)
1/4 cup red onion (finely chopped)
salt and pepper to taste

For the Poppy Seed Dressing:
1/3 cup mayonnaise
1 tablespoon honey
1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ar
1 teaspoon poppy seeds
1/4 teaspoon Dijon mustard
pinch of salt

Directions

  1. Prepare the Dressing:
    • In a small bowl, whisk together mayonnaise, honey, apple cider vinegar, Dijon mustard, poppy seeds, and a pinch of salt until smooth and creamy.
  2. Toast the Pecans (Optional):
    • In a dry skillet over medium heat, toast chopped pecans for 2–3 minutes, stirring frequently, until fragrant. Let cool.
  3. Assemble the Salad:
    • In a large bowl, combine the chicken, cranberries, pecans, celery, and red onion.
    • Pour the poppy seed dressing over the mixture and toss gently to coat.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  4. Chill and Serve:
    • Cover and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es before serving to allow the flavors to blend.
    • Serve over a bed of greens, in lettuce wraps, on croissants, or with crackers.

Servings and Timing

This recipe serves 4.
Preparation time: 15 minutes
Chilling time: 30 minutes
Total time: 45 minutes

Variations

  • Greek Yogurt Swap: Use half mayo and half Greek yogurt for a lighter option.
  • Add Fruit: Stir in halved grapes or diced apples for extra sweetness and juiciness.
  • Herb Boost: Add fresh dill or parsley for a pop of freshness.
  • Nut Substitute: Try walnuts, almonds, or sunflower seeds instead of pecans.

Storage

Store in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
Do not freeze, as the dressing may separate and lose texture.

FAQs

Can I use rotisserie chicken?
Yes! Rotisserie chicken is a quick and flavorful shortcut.

Can I make this ahead of time?
Absolutely—it’s even better after chilling for a few hours to let the flavors meld.

Is it gluten-free?
Yes, as long as all ingredients (especially the mayo and mustard) are certified gluten-free.
